About

William Lamberth is a Republican member of the Tennessee House of Representatives, representing District 44, which includes parts of Sumner County. He has served in the House since January 2013 and has served as House Majority Leader since 2019. Born December 5, 1977, in Bowling Green, he attended the University of Tennessee.
